  15. Bereche et Fils Brut Réserve NV (2022 Base)

    Bereche et Fils Brut Réserve NV (2022 Base)

    $69.98
    HURRY, ONLY 6 LEFT!
    RP92
    Quickview

    92 Points! The NV Brut Réserve is the foundational wine at Bérêche, and the latest release is based on the 2022 vintage, incorporating a 40% perpetual reserve component, uniting the freshness of the northern slopes and the maturity of the hot, dry vintage. Fruit for this wine comes from vineyard sites across the Montagne de Reims and the Vallée de Marne, and the Champagne was disgorged in October 2024 with six grams per liter dosage. Bursting from the glass with aromas of nectarine, orange zest and brioche, it's medium- to full-bodied and ample, with considerable density, underpinned by racy acidity and concluding with a chalky finish. The Brut Réserve has seen the most refinements in recent years as it no longer incorporates tailles and now features Chardonnay from Trépail; technically, this means that the pH is lower and the acidity is higher. It’s one of the most reliable entry-level NV bottlings on the market. - Kristaps Karklins, robertparker.com

    The aging of Brut Reserve on the lees for almost 4 years more than doubles the legal minimum of 15 months. This extra time in the cellars allows the wine to reach the peak of aromatic maturity, and the result is a delicately balanced Champagne, known for its consistently excellent quality.
